Art By 6 Teens To Be Featured On Streetlight Boxes In Naperville
See which teens were selected to have their original art on display in downtown Naperville this summer.

NAPERVILLE, IL — Six teen artists will have their original art displayed on streetlight control boxes in downtown Naperville this summer. The city announced a Call for Teen Artists in spring and announced the winning selections Friday.

Of the 30 submissions received by the city, here are the artists who were selected:
- Avani Aggarwal from Neuqua Valley High School
- Jumana Janoowalla from Neuqua Valley High School
- Soha Javaid from Neuqua Valley High School
- Olivia Mancha from Neuqua Valley High School
- Annie O’Boyle from Neuqua Valley High School
- Alice Wang from Naperville Central High School
“We are very pleased with the artwork chosen for the six streetlight controller boxes. Each of the finalists displayed their talents in such a unique way. It’s exciting to be part of this project, and I can’t wait to see the finished product,” City Clerk Dawn Portner shared in a statement.

It's anticipated all the artwork will be up by June 30.
Pornter added,“The City of Naperville would also like to thank all the students who submitted their artwork. The student talent we have in this City is amazing."
